A Gap Between What Sells and What Works

Contour shade popularity does not actually track contour shade effectiveness. Understanding why reveals more about marketing psychology than about color science.

Most contour color theory points in the same direction: cool, gray leaning tones generally read as more convincing facial shadow than warm, orange leaning tones, since natural shadow on skin is created by an absence of light rather than by warm pigmentation. Despite this fairly consistent guidance, warm toned bronzer style contour products consistently outsell cooler toned alternatives across most major beauty retailers. This gap between what color science recommends and what the market actually buys is worth examining on its own, since the reasons behind it are more about psychology and merchandising than about contour technique itself.

Why Cool Tones Are Generally Considered More Accurate for Contour

The mechanism, in plain terms: natural shadow on the human face occurs because certain areas, such as beneath the cheekbone or along the jawline, receive less direct light than more prominent, forward facing areas like the cheekbones or forehead. The absence of direct light produces a cooler, more gray or taupe toned shadow, since shadow is fundamentally a reduction in light rather than the addition of a separate warm colored pigment. A contour product designed to mimic this effect convincingly should, in theory, lean toward this same cool, gray undertone, since a warm, orange toned product applied in the same area reads visually as added warm pigment rather than as a believable absence of light.

This is part of why professional makeup artists, particularly those working in film, photography and high definition video where lighting accuracy is closely scrutinized, generally favor cooler toned contour products specifically for their more convincing shadow mimicking effect, compared to the warmer toned products more commonly found in mainstream retail.

Why Warm Tones Dominate Retail Sales Anyway

The popularity of warm toned contour and bronzer products is connected to a different goal than pure shadow mimicking, namely an association with sun exposure and a generally warmer, more golden overall complexion, which has carried strong positive cultural associations with health, vacation and leisure for decades in many markets. Warm toned products can serve this bronzing, overall warmth function effectively, even if they are mechanically less convincing as a pure shadow simulation specifically beneath the cheekbone or along the jawline.

Many consumers are also not shopping with a specific technical goal of mimicking natural shadow in mind at all, but are instead shopping for a product that makes their overall complexion look generally warmer, more sun kissed and more vibrant, a goal that warm toned products are explicitly designed and marketed to satisfy, regardless of how technically accurate they are as a shadow simulation tool in the strictest color theory sense.

Why Product Naming and Marketing Reinforce This Gap

A pattern worth noticing: many contour products marketed broadly to a general consumer audience are named and positioned using bronzing or sun related language rather than shadow or contour specific language, even when the product is functionally intended for contouring. This naming convention reflects and reinforces the broader bronzing goal described above, rather than the more technical, shadow mimicking goal that cooler toned products are generally better suited for, which helps explain why the retail market continues to be dominated by warm toned options despite color theory consistently favoring cooler tones for pure contour accuracy.

Why Skin Tone Affects Which Approach Reads More Naturally

The visual difference between warm and cool toned contour can also vary depending on a person’s underlying skin tone and undertone, since a cool toned contour product can occasionally read as slightly ashy or dull on some warmer undertoned skin, while reading as convincingly natural shadow on cooler or more neutral undertoned skin. This individual variation is part of why blanket recommendations favoring cool tones for contour, while generally well supported by color theory, do not translate into a universally ideal choice for every single skin tone without some degree of personal testing and adjustment.

Why Professional and Consumer Use Cases Are Not the Same Goal

Professional makeup artists working under controlled, often unflattering studio or camera lighting are generally solving for a different problem than someone applying contour for everyday wear under natural or typical indoor lighting. Studio lighting frequently flattens natural facial shadow more aggressively than ambient daylight does, which increases the practical need for a more technically accurate, cooler toned product to recreate convincing depth artificially. Everyday wear under more forgiving, naturally varied lighting conditions provides more inherent facial shadow already, which reduces how critical perfectly accurate cool toned contour becomes for that specific, lower stakes context.

How Social Media Trends Have Shifted This Balance Slightly

Sun kissed, bronzed makeup trends that periodically gain significant traction on social platforms have, at various points, increased consumer interest in warmer toned products even further, sometimes at the expense of the more technically precise cooler toned contour techniques favored by professional artists. These trend cycles tend to be relatively short lived in terms of which specific aesthetic dominates at a given moment, but the underlying preference for an overall warm, healthy looking complexion that these trends repeatedly tap into appears to be a far more persistent, longer running consumer preference than any single specific trend cycle.

This pattern suggests the warm versus cool contour gap is unlikely to fully close even as specific makeup trends shift over time, since the broader cultural association between warmth and an attractive, healthy seeming appearance operates somewhat independently of which particular technique or aesthetic happens to be trending on social media in a given season.

Why This Same Tension Appears in Other Beauty Categories Too

A similar gap between technical accuracy and market popularity shows up in other beauty categories as well, including foundation shade ranges that have historically skewed warmer overall, and certain skincare marketing claims that prioritize an immediately visible glow over slower, more clinically supported improvements. In each case, a similar underlying pattern tends to repeat, the product or shade that creates the most immediately appealing emotional or cultural association often outsells the option that is more narrowly correct from a technical or scientific standpoint, which is a useful pattern to recognize across beauty purchasing decisions generally, not just within contour specifically.

The Shade That Looked Perfect in the Mirror

A blush that looks flattering in person can look completely different on camera. The reason is rooted in how light, pigment and sensors actually interact, not in bad luck.

It is a common, slightly frustrating experience for many people that a blush shade applied carefully in natural light, checked in a mirror, and judged to look genuinely flattering, can appear strange, muddy, or oddly orange once photographed, particularly under artificial lighting or flash. This is not random, and it is not really about the blush being a bad shade in any general sense. It comes down to how different light sources render color, and how cameras interpret that light compared to the human eye.

Why Human Eyes and Camera Sensors See Color Differently

The mechanism, in plain terms: human vision continuously adjusts to ambient lighting through a process called chromatic adaptation, meaning the brain compensates in real time for a yellowish indoor bulb or a bluish overcast sky, allowing skin and makeup to look relatively consistent and natural across a range of lighting conditions. Camera sensors do not perform this adaptation automatically in the same way. They record the literal wavelength composition of light bouncing off a surface, including blush, which means the exact same blush shade can register as warmer, cooler, or more saturated depending entirely on the specific light source present at the moment the photo is taken, without any of the automatic correction the human eye applies in real time.

This explains why a blush that looks perfectly natural to the naked eye in a bathroom with warm yellow lighting can appear notably more orange once captured by a camera, since the camera is recording the actual orange tinted light bouncing off the blush pigment rather than mentally correcting for that yellow cast the way human vision does almost instinctively.

Why Flash Photography Specifically Tends to Distort Blush

Flash produces a very bright, very brief burst of light that is significantly cooler in color temperature than most ambient indoor lighting, and it illuminates the face from an angle and intensity that differs substantially from how natural or ambient light typically falls across the cheeks. This sudden, intense, differently angled light can cause certain pigments, particularly those with a strong undertone in either the warm or cool direction, to appear more pronounced or shifted than they do under softer, more diffused lighting, which is part of why blush that looks subtle in everyday lighting sometimes appears noticeably more vivid or oddly placed in flash photographs specifically.

How Warm and Cool Undertones Behave Differently Under Different Light

Warm toned blush shades, generally containing more orange, coral or peach pigment, tend to read as more flattering and natural under warm ambient lighting, such as incandescent indoor bulbs or golden hour sunlight, since the warm cast of the light source and the warm cast of the pigment are working in the same general direction rather than against each other. Under cooler lighting, such as fluorescent office lighting or an overcast day, this same warm toned blush can sometimes appear slightly muddy or less vibrant, since the ambient light is no longer reinforcing the pigment’s natural warmth.

Cool toned blush shades, generally leaning more pink or rosy without an orange undertone, tend to perform more consistently across a wider range of lighting conditions for this reason, since they are not relying on a specific warm light source to look their most flattering, though they can occasionally read as slightly flat or less alive under very warm lighting compared to a warm toned shade in that same setting.

Why Finish Matters Almost as Much as Shade

A factor often overlooked: matte blush formulas absorb more light than they reflect, which generally translates into more consistent, predictable photographic results, since there is less reflected light variation for the camera sensor to interpret differently than the human eye would. Shimmer or dewy finish blush formulas reflect light more directly, which can look beautifully luminous in person under soft, flattering ambient light, but the same reflective particles can catch flash or harsh overhead lighting in ways that appear far more pronounced or sparkly in photographs than they did in person, sometimes overwhelming the actual color of the blush itself in the final image.

Why Skin Tone and Undertone Interact With This Same Effect

The same blush shade can render differently across different skin tones not just due to the underlying skin color itself, but because of how a given skin tone’s own undertone interacts with both the blush pigment and the ambient light source simultaneously. A warm toned blush on a similarly warm undertoned skin reinforces a consistent warm cast across the whole face, while that same warm toned blush on a cooler undertoned skin can create more contrast and a more visibly distinct, sometimes less blended looking color patch, an effect that becomes more pronounced specifically in photographs where lighting differences are already adding their own layer of color shift on top of the skin and pigment interaction.

How White Balance Settings Attempt to Correct for This Gap

Most cameras, including smartphone cameras, include automatic white balance adjustment specifically designed to approximate the color correction human vision performs naturally, attempting to neutralize the color cast of whatever light source is present before recording the final image. This automatic correction is reasonably effective in many situations, but it is calibrated for the overall scene rather than for the specific small area of blush on a cheek, which means it can sometimes overcorrect or undercorrect locally even while producing an overall image that looks fairly accurate at a glance.

Manual white balance adjustment, where a specific light source temperature is selected rather than relying on automatic detection, can produce more consistent and predictable color rendering for blush and makeup specifically, which is part of why some content creators and photographers prefer setting white balance manually rather than trusting automatic detection, particularly when consistent color accuracy across multiple photos taken in the same lighting matters more than convenience.

Why the Same Principles Apply to Video, With an Added Layer

Video adds an additional variable beyond the single moment color rendering relevant to still photography, since lighting conditions, camera angle and even compression algorithms used during video processing can all introduce slight color shifts over the course of a single recording, sometimes causing blush to appear to shift subtly in tone between different points in the same video, even when the actual physical blush application has not changed at all during that time.

Two Ingredient Categories, One Specific Window

Overnight lip masks work through a fairly simple combination of mechanisms. The timing of when you apply them matters almost as much as which ingredients are inside.

Lip skin lacks oil glands entirely, which is part of why it dries out faster and more visibly than nearly any other area of the body. Overnight lip masks are built specifically around this gap, and most of them rely on a fairly small, repeatable set of ingredient categories rather than anything especially exotic. Understanding the two main categories at work, and why nighttime application specifically matters, explains both why these products work and why using one at the wrong time produces a noticeably weaker result.

Why Lips Dry Out Faster Than the Rest of the Face

The mechanism, in plain terms: lip skin has no sebaceous glands, meaning it produces no natural oil to help retain moisture or form a protective barrier against water loss, unlike skin on the rest of the face. It is also significantly thinner than facial skin, with a less developed stratum corneum, the outermost protective layer responsible for slowing trans epidermal water loss elsewhere on the body. This combination means lips lose moisture to the surrounding environment considerably faster than other skin, which is the underlying reason lip specific treatment exists as its own product category rather than lips simply being treated with leftover facial moisturizer.

The Two Main Ingredient Categories at Work

Occlusive ingredients, including petrolatum, shea butter, and various plant derived butters, work by forming a physical film over the lip surface that significantly slows the rate at which existing moisture evaporates into the air. This is a passive, barrier based mechanism, not an active hydrating one, meaning occlusives do not add new moisture to the lips so much as they prevent moisture already present from escaping as quickly as it otherwise would.

Humectant ingredients, including glycerin and hyaluronic acid, work through an entirely different, active mechanism, pulling water from the surrounding environment, or from deeper skin layers, toward the surface where it is needed. Most effective overnight lip masks combine both categories rather than relying on just one, since occlusives alone do nothing to address an existing moisture deficit, while humectants alone provide little protection against that newly added moisture simply evaporating again shortly afterward.

Why Nighttime Specifically Matters for This Mechanism

The timing advantage, explained: during sleep, lips are not exposed to talking, eating, drinking or the repeated friction of daytime activity, all of which would otherwise physically remove a topical treatment well before it has had time to work through its intended mechanism. An occlusive barrier applied before sleep also has roughly seven to nine uninterrupted hours to do its job of slowing moisture loss, compared to a daytime application that might be partially removed by a sip of coffee within the first hour. This uninterrupted window is arguably more responsible for the noticeably better results people report from overnight lip treatments than any difference in the ingredients themselves compared to a daytime lip balm.

Why Applying the Same Product During the Day Produces a Weaker Result

Using an identical overnight lip mask formula during waking hours does not cause harm, but it does not produce the same result either, mechanically speaking. The occlusive barrier still forms and still slows moisture loss while it remains on the lips, but daytime activities including eating, drinking and talking physically remove a meaningful portion of any topical lip product within the first hour or two of application, well before the slower, cumulative moisture retention effect has had comparable time to work the way it does across an unbroken overnight period.

Why Some Lip Treatments Cause a Tingling Sensation and Others Do Not

Some lip treatments include mild exfoliating or plumping ingredients, such as cinnamon derivatives or menthol, which can produce a tingling or warming sensation on application. This sensation is generally caused by mild irritation or temporary vasodilation at the surface level, which is a separate mechanism entirely from the occlusive and humectant moisture retention strategy described above. These tingling ingredients are sometimes included specifically for a temporary plumping effect, caused by mild swelling, rather than for any lasting hydration benefit, and they are worth distinguishing from the core moisture retention ingredients that are doing the more meaningful long term work in a typical overnight lip mask.

Why Some People Notice Plumping Beyond Just Smoother Texture

A separate, secondary effect some people notice with consistent overnight lip treatment is a temporary plumping appearance, distinct from the moisture retention mechanism described above. This is partly explained by the fact that adequately hydrated skin tissue generally appears slightly fuller and smoother than dehydrated tissue, since dehydration can cause fine surface lines and a slightly sunken appearance that becomes less pronounced once moisture levels are restored. This is a real visual effect tied to hydration status rather than any structural volume change, and it typically reverses within a day or two if consistent treatment is discontinued, since the underlying mechanism is moisture related rather than a lasting change to lip tissue itself.

How Vitamin C Derivatives Function Differently on Lips Than on Facial Skin

Vitamin C derivatives included in some lip mask formulas, including the Laneige formula discussed above, generally work toward supporting overall tone and texture rather than the stronger antioxidant and brightening effect associated with vitamin C serums used on facial skin. This is partly because lip skin’s different structure and thinner stratum corneum changes how these derivatives absorb and behave compared to facial skin, and partly because lip specific formulas tend to use gentler derivative forms rather than the more potent L-ascorbic acid sometimes used in facial serums, given how much more sensitive and exposed lip tissue already is without its own protective oil layer.

Frequently Asked Questions

Is petrolatum actually a good ingredient for lip treatment, or just a cheap filler?
Petrolatum is one of the most extensively researched and effective occlusive ingredients available, with strong evidence supporting its ability to reduce trans epidermal water loss. Its low cost does not indicate poor effectiveness in this specific case, and it remains a benchmark ingredient against which many newer occlusive alternatives are compared in formulation research.

Why do my lips sometimes feel drier the day after using a lip mask?
This can happen if the product used relies heavily on humectant ingredients without sufficient occlusive support to lock that added moisture in place, particularly in a dry indoor sleeping environment where ambient humidity is low and humectants can occasionally pull moisture from the lips themselves if there is not enough environmental moisture available to draw from instead.

Can a regular facial moisturizer work just as well as a dedicated lip mask?
Most facial moisturizers are not formulated with lip skin’s unique lack of oil glands and faster moisture loss specifically in mind, and many contain ingredients or fragrances that are fine for facial skin but more likely to cause irritation on the thinner, more sensitive lip area, which is part of why dedicated lip formulas tend to outperform repurposed facial products for this specific use case.

Does drinking enough water reduce the need for a lip treatment?
General hydration supports overall skin health, but it does not directly address the lack of sebaceous glands or the thin barrier responsible for lips losing moisture faster than other skin. Topical occlusive and humectant ingredients address this specific structural gap in a way that internal hydration alone cannot fully compensate for.

The Most Unusual Skin on Your Entire Body

Eyelid skin is not just thinner facial skin. It is structurally different in ways that explain almost every eye makeup frustration you have ever had.

Anyone who has dealt with eyeshadow creasing within hours, eyeliner migrating into fine lines, or primer feeling necessary on the eyes but optional everywhere else has run into a basic anatomical fact most beauty advice never fully explains. Eyelid skin is genuinely, measurably different from the rest of facial skin, not just in thickness but in its underlying structure and constant movement, and most eye makeup problems trace directly back to this anatomy rather than to product quality.

How Much Thinner Eyelid Skin Actually Is

The mechanism, in plain terms: eyelid skin is among the thinnest skin on the entire human body, generally measuring well under half a millimeter, compared to facial skin elsewhere that can be two to three times thicker depending on the specific area. This thinness is partly because eyelid skin contains very little subcutaneous fat, the fatty layer beneath the dermis that provides cushioning and structural support elsewhere on the face. Without that cushioning layer, eyelid skin sits much closer to the underlying muscle and bone structure, which is part of why it moves so visibly and immediately with even small facial expressions.

This lack of fat and reduced thickness also means eyelid skin has comparatively less of its own structural support to hold product in place evenly, which is a meaningful part of why eyeshadow formulas that perform beautifully on a forearm swatch can behave completely differently once applied to the eye area specifically.

Why Eyelid Skin Moves So Much, Mechanically

The average person blinks somewhere between fifteen and twenty times per minute, and each blink involves the orbicularis oculi muscle contracting and relaxing, creating repeated folding and stretching of the thin skin directly above it. Over the course of a single day, this adds up to thousands of individual flex cycles concentrated on a small, fat poor area of skin, far more repetitive mechanical movement than almost any other region of the face experiences in the same time frame.

This constant folding is the primary mechanical reason eyeshadow creases into the natural fold of the eyelid specifically, rather than simply fading evenly the way a cream blush on the cheek might over the course of a day. The skin is physically folding along that line repeatedly, and any product sitting in that fold gets compressed and displaced with each blink, gradually accumulating into the visible crease line many people notice by midday.

Why the Eye Area Also Produces Less Natural Oil

Sebaceous glands, responsible for producing the skin’s natural oil, are present in much lower density on the eyelid compared to areas like the forehead or nose. This lower oil production means there is less natural lipid content available to help products blend smoothly or adhere evenly to the skin’s surface, which is part of why eyeshadow formulas often rely more heavily on binders and film forming ingredients specifically to compensate for an area that does not provide much natural assistance with product adhesion the way oilier skin elsewhere on the face sometimes does.

Why Eyelid Skin Is Also More Reactive to Irritation

The combination of reduced thickness and minimal subcutaneous fat also means fewer protective layers stand between an applied product and the underlying tissue, which is part of why allergic reactions and irritation tend to show up more visibly and more quickly on the eyelid compared to thicker skin elsewhere on the face, even when the same ingredient is present in both a facial product and an eye specific one. This is also why patch testing new eye products on a less sensitive area first, such as the inner forearm, is generally considered more cautious than testing directly on the eye area immediately.

Why Eyelid Type Specifically Changes How Creasing Shows Up

Lid shape varies significantly between individuals, and that variation has a direct mechanical effect on how visible creasing tends to be. People with a deeper set crease, where the fold sits in a more pronounced groove, often experience more concentrated pigment displacement specifically along that fold, since the skin folds more dramatically in that exact location with each blink. People with a flatter lid shape, where the crease is shallower or less defined, sometimes experience a more diffuse fading pattern across the lid rather than a single concentrated crease line, since the mechanical folding is distributed differently across the available skin surface.

Hooded lids, where a fold of skin partially covers the crease when the eye is open, introduce an additional variable, since product applied to the crease area is sometimes covered by the hooding skin during normal eye opening, which can make creasing appear in a slightly different location than where the product was originally placed, depending on whether the eyes are open or closed at the moment the displacement occurs.

Frequently Asked Questions

Why does eyeshadow seem to fade faster than other makeup throughout the day?
It is more accurate to describe this as displacement rather than fading. The pigment is not disappearing so much as being physically pushed and compressed by repeated blinking into the crease line, where it becomes concentrated and visible as a line rather than evenly distributed across the lid the way it was at the start of the day.

Is it true that the skin around the eyes ages faster than the rest of the face?
The reduced thickness, lower fat content and constant mechanical movement do make this area more prone to visible changes over time, including fine lines, compared to thicker, less mobile skin elsewhere, which is part of why eye specific products are often formulated with these structural differences in mind rather than simply being a smaller packaged version of facial products.

Does using thicker, richer eyeshadow formulas help with creasing?
Not necessarily, and sometimes the opposite. Heavier, more emollient formulas can actually crease more readily, since the added moisture content makes the product more prone to shifting and pooling into the fold line created by blinking, compared to drier, more powder based formulas that tend to set more firmly in place.

Why do some people experience almost no creasing while others deal with it constantly?
Individual differences in lid shape, the depth and visibility of the natural crease fold, natural oil production levels, and even how frequently someone blinks can all influence how pronounced this effect is, which is part of why the same eyeshadow and primer combination can perform very differently from one person to another.

The Shade That Changed Was Never the Same Color Twice

Foundation oxidation is a real chemical reaction, not an inconsistency in how a product was made. Here is what is actually happening between the bottle and your skin.

Foundation oxidation, the phenomenon where a shade that looked correct in the store turns visibly darker or more orange after a few hours of wear, is one of the most common complaints in base makeup, and also one of the most poorly explained. It is frequently treated as a quality control issue or shade matching mistake, when it is more accurately described as a predictable chemical reaction that some formulas are simply more prone to than others.

What Is Actually Reacting

The mechanism, in plain terms: most liquid foundations use iron oxide pigments to create their range of shades, and iron oxides are, chemically, compounds that already contain iron in an oxidized state. When foundation is applied to skin, it comes into contact with sebum, sweat and the skin’s natural pH, all of which can trigger further oxidation of these iron compounds over the course of wear. This additional oxidation tends to shift the pigment toward warmer, more orange or yellow tones, which is why oxidation almost always makes a foundation appear darker and warmer rather than lighter or cooler, regardless of the original shade.

The degree of oxidation a given formula experiences depends heavily on how much oil the wearer’s skin produces, since sebum is one of the primary triggers accelerating this reaction. This is part of why the same exact foundation shade can oxidize dramatically on someone with oily skin while remaining nearly unchanged on someone with dry skin, a frustrating inconsistency that has more to do with individual skin chemistry than with the product itself being unreliable.

Why Some Formulas Oxidize More Than Others

Water based foundations generally oxidize less than oil based ones, since less oil at the formula level means there is less internal lipid content available to interact with the skin’s own sebum and accelerate the pigment shift. Formulas that include built in oil absorbing ingredients, such as silica or certain powders suspended in the liquid base, can also reduce the visible effects of oxidation by limiting how much surface oil accumulates on top of the foundation throughout the day, even if some oxidation is still occurring chemically beneath the surface.

The specific type and stability of the iron oxide pigments used also varies between brands and formulas, with more refined or stabilized pigment processing generally producing a slower, less dramatic color shift over the course of wear, compared to less refined pigment processing that may be more chemically reactive once exposed to skin’s oils and pH.

Why Testing Foundation in Store Lighting Often Leads to a Mismatch

A practical consequence worth understanding: a shade that matches perfectly the moment it is applied, under store lighting, has not yet had time to interact with skin’s sebum and pH in the way it will after several hours of normal wear. This means a shade match performed immediately after application is testing the foundation’s starting color rather than its actual worn color, which is part of why waiting at least thirty minutes after application, ideally testing on the jawline rather than the back of the hand, produces a more accurate sense of how a shade will actually look once oxidation has had time to occur.

Why Mineral Sunscreen Underneath Foundation Can Change This Reaction

Zinc oxide and titanium dioxide, the primary ingredients in mineral sunscreen, can interact with iron oxide pigments in ways that sometimes alter how the oxidation process plays out, occasionally producing a grayish or ashy cast rather than the typical warm shift, particularly when layered directly beneath certain foundation formulas. This interaction is less predictable and less well documented than the general sebum driven oxidation process, but it is a commonly reported issue among people who wear mineral sunscreen daily under foundation, and it is generally addressed by allowing the sunscreen to fully absorb and set before applying foundation on top of it, rather than blending the two together while still wet.

Why Some Brands Have Started Formulating With Oxidation Resistant Pigment Systems

In response to widespread shade matching frustration, some newer foundation formulas use encapsulated or specially coated iron oxide pigments designed to interact less readily with skin’s surface oils and pH, theoretically reducing how much the visible shade shifts over the course of wear. This approach is conceptually similar to the encapsulation strategies used in some benzoyl peroxide acne formulas, where surrounding a reactive ingredient with a protective coating slows down the reaction it would otherwise undergo more quickly in its raw form.

The effectiveness of these oxidation resistant pigment systems varies across brands and specific formulas, and independent, formula by formula research confirming exactly how much a given coated pigment system reduces oxidation compared to standard iron oxide pigments remains relatively limited, even as the marketing language around these technologies becomes more common across foundation lines.

How Skin pH Specifically Factors Into the Reaction

Skin’s natural surface pH, typically falling somewhere in the mildly acidic range, plays a role in the oxidation reaction alongside sebum, since pH level can influence how readily certain iron oxide compounds undergo further oxidation once in contact with skin. People whose skin runs more alkaline than average sometimes report a different oxidation pattern than people with more typically acidic skin, although sebum production remains the more consistently documented and significant driver of the reaction across most available research and formulation guidance from cosmetic chemists.

What This Means for Foundation Shopping When You Have Oily Skin Specifically

Given that sebum is the most consistently documented driver of oxidation, choosing a shade slightly lighter than what appears to match perfectly in store lighting is a reasonable, evidence backed strategy specifically for oilier skin types, since the formula is likely to shift warmer and darker over the course of a normal wear day regardless of which specific foundation is chosen. This is a more reliable approach than searching for a theoretically oxidation proof formula, since even water based and oil absorbing formulas still contain iron oxide pigments capable of reacting to some degree with skin’s natural oil production over several hours of wear.

Frequently Asked Questions

Does oxidation mean the foundation has gone bad?
No. Oxidation in this context refers to a normal chemical reaction between the pigment and skin oils, occurring within a single day of wear, rather than the product itself degrading or expiring. A foundation can oxidize on skin the same way every single time it is worn, throughout its entire usable shelf life, without that being a sign of spoilage.

Why does the same foundation oxidize more in summer than winter?
Higher temperatures generally increase sebum production, and increased sebum directly accelerates the pigment oxidation reaction described earlier. This is part of why a foundation shade that appears accurate and stable during cooler months can appear noticeably darker or warmer after a full day of wear during hotter, more humid conditions.

Can primer reduce how much a foundation oxidizes?
A primer that effectively controls surface oil throughout the day can reduce the degree of oxidation by limiting how much sebum reaches and interacts with the foundation’s pigment layer, though it does not eliminate the underlying chemical reaction entirely, since some oil exchange between skin and product still occurs even with oil controlling primers in place.

Is there a way to know in advance how much a specific foundation will oxidize?
Not with full certainty, since the degree of oxidation depends significantly on individual skin chemistry rather than the formula alone. Testing a small amount on the jawline and observing the shade after several hours of normal activity remains the most reliable way to predict how a specific foundation will behave on a specific person’s skin.

What Contouring Actually Is — And What It Isn’t

Contouring has suffered more from its own viral success than almost any other makeup technique. The heavily sculpted, dramatically shadowed looks that dominated social media in the early-to-mid 2010s — full face reconstruction with thick stripes of dark product — created the impression that contouring requires significant skill, significant product, and a willingness to look theatrical in person even if the technique reads well in photographs. Most people looked at those tutorials and concluded that contouring wasn’t for them.

The reality of contouring, practiced well, is considerably more modest and considerably more useful than those extreme applications suggested. Contouring is the art of using a matte shade slightly deeper than your natural skin tone to create the illusion of shadow — the same shadow that naturally defines cheekbones, creates depth under the jawline, and narrows the nose when light falls across a three-dimensional face. Done subtly, it’s imperceptible as makeup and reads simply as a more defined version of the face you already have.

The key word is matte. This is what distinguishes contour from bronzer, which is frequently confused with it. Bronzer adds warmth and a sun-touched appearance — it’s typically shimmery or satin in finish, designed to mimic the way sun tans skin. Contour creates shadow — it must be completely matte, because real shadows have no shimmer. Applying a shimmer bronzer in the hollow of the cheek doesn’t create shadow; it adds warmth in the wrong place. Understanding this distinction resolves more contouring confusion than any placement technique.

The Science of Shadow and Light on the Face

Contouring works because of how the human brain interprets shadow. When we see a shadow on a three-dimensional surface, we perceive the surface behind the shadow as receding — set back or indented relative to the illuminated area adjacent to it. This is why a shadow applied in the hollow beneath the cheekbone reads as a deeper hollow — the brain interprets the darker area as receding space, making the cheekbone above it appear more prominent and elevated by contrast.

The same principle applies to every area of the face where contouring can be effective:

  • Shadow on the sides of the nose reads as narrowing, making the nose appear less wide
  • Shadow along the jawline reads as defining the angle between face and neck, creating the illusion of a more structured jaw
  • Shadow at the temples reads as reducing the width of the forehead, making the face appear more oval
  • Shadow at the hairline reads as shortening the face vertically, reducing the apparent length of the forehead

For this illusion to work, the shadow must be realistic. Skin produces shadows through the absence of light — not through a dark stripe applied in a single line. Realistic contour is diffused, gradual at the edges, and transitions seamlessly into the surrounding skin. A hard-edged stripe of dark product reads as exactly what it is: product on the face. Blending is therefore not optional in contouring — it is the technique.

Contour vs Bronzer — The Distinction That Changes Everything

This is the single most useful thing to understand before buying either product:

Contour: Matte finish. Cool to neutral undertone (for most skin tones). Applied in areas you want to appear to recede or be more defined. Creates the illusion of bone structure and shadow. Best placed in the hollows beneath the cheekbones, along the sides of the nose, under the jaw, and at the temples.

Bronzer: Shimmer, satin or matte finish. Warm undertone. Applied to areas where sun would naturally hit — the forehead, tops of the cheekbones, bridge of the nose, chin. Creates warmth and a sun-kissed appearance rather than definition. Does not create shadow.

Many people use bronzer as contour and wonder why their face looks warm but not defined. Many people use contour as bronzer and wonder why their face looks ashy. They are fundamentally different products serving fundamentally different purposes. You can use both — bronzer first to add warmth across the higher planes, contour second to add definition in the recesses — but using one in place of the other doesn’t produce either effect.

The Three Contour Formats

Powder Contour

The most widely used and most forgiving format for beginners. Powder contour is applied with a brush over set foundation, builds gradually, and can be blended out or corrected more easily than cream or stick. It suits oily skin particularly well — adding no moisture and providing a matte finish that stays in place throughout the day.

The limitation of powder contour is that it can look dry or powdery on dry or mature skin, and even finely milled powders don’t fully integrate into the skin the way cream formulas do. In photographs and under artificial light, powder contour reads beautifully — in natural light and in person, a skillfully applied cream contour often looks more natural.

Brush selection matters significantly for powder contour. An angled contour brush with medium density allows precise placement in the hollow of the cheek while the shape makes blending upward toward the cheekbone intuitive. A smaller, tapered brush works for nose contour and jawline definition.

Cream Contour

Cream contour produces the most skin-like, natural-looking result when applied well. The formula blends into the skin rather than sitting on top of it, and when set with a translucent powder, it wears comparably to powder contour in terms of longevity. It’s the preferred format for dry and mature skin, for photography and film work where seamless skin integration matters, and for full-face looks where contouring is part of a layered cream product approach.

The challenge: cream contour requires a faster application hand than powder — it needs to be blended before it begins to set — and it can be displaced by subsequent powder products if not properly set first. Apply cream contour after foundation and before any powder. Use a damp beauty sponge or a dense synthetic brush for application and a clean damp sponge for blending. Set with a small amount of translucent powder before proceeding with powder products.

Contour Sticks

Contour sticks offer the most portable, most convenient application — twist up and draw directly onto the skin, then blend. High-quality contour sticks use a cream formula in a retractable case, making precise placement intuitive. Lower-quality sticks can feel waxy, sit on top of the skin rather than blending in, and oxidize differently than the surrounding foundation. The format is excellent for on-the-go touch-ups and for targeted nose contour where precision placement is more important than large-area blending.

Face Shape and Contour Placement

Contouring should work with your natural bone structure rather than against it — and the placement that is most flattering depends on the shape of your face. Understanding your face shape allows you to use contour to enhance your natural features rather than follow generic placement that may not suit your geometry.

Oval Face

The proportions of an oval face are considered balanced — slightly wider at the cheekbones than at the forehead and jaw, with a length about one and a half times the width. Contour placement for oval faces: focus on the cheekbones for definition and add a small amount at the temples if desired. No corrective contouring needed — this shape is typically the reference point for most makeup tutorials, so standard placement applies directly.

Round Face

Width and length are approximately equal, with full, soft cheeks and a rounded jawline. Contour goals: create the illusion of more vertical length and more defined cheekbone structure. Placement: contour the cheekbones with a line that sweeps more steeply upward toward the temples than standard placement, contour the jawline along the perimeter to define the angle, and contour lightly at the temples. Avoid contour at the sides of the nose, which can make a round face look wider. Apply highlighter vertically in the center of the face (forehead center, nose bridge, chin) to elongate.

Square Face

Strong, angular jaw and forehead approximately the same width. Contour goals: soften the strong jaw angle and add the illusion of length. Placement: contour the corners of the jaw to round them slightly, contour the corners of the forehead to reduce its apparent width, contour the hollows of the cheeks as standard. Blush applied high and swept upward toward the temples softens the strong horizontal lines of a square face.

Heart Face

Wide forehead and cheekbones tapering to a narrow chin. Contour goals: reduce the width at the forehead and temples while adding width at the lower face. Placement: contour the temples and the outer edges of the forehead significantly, contour very lightly or not at all at the cheekbones (which are already prominent). A small amount of highlighter at the chin tip adds width to the narrowest point of the face.

Long Face

Face length significantly greater than width. Contour goals: create the illusion of reduced length and more width. Placement: contour the hairline at the top of the forehead (reducing apparent forehead height), contour under the chin at the jawline, and apply blush more horizontally across the face than diagonally upward. Avoid vertical placement of any product, which elongates.

The Step-by-Step Contouring Method

The order of application matters for natural-looking contour:

Step 1 — Foundation: Apply and set foundation completely before contouring. Contouring over wet or partially set foundation smears and doesn’t blend cleanly.

Step 2 — Map placement lightly: Apply contour product very lightly first — a whisper of product that shows you where it’s going. It’s infinitely easier to add than to remove.

Step 3 — Blend immediately and completely: Use a clean blending brush or damp sponge in circular and sweeping motions until no hard edges remain. The product should graduate seamlessly from the darkest point outward.

Step 4 — Step back and check: Hold a mirror at arm’s length and view the full face in natural light. Contour that looks balanced close-up often reveals issues with asymmetry or intensity at a distance — the distance at which other people actually see you.

Step 5 — Apply blush above contour: Blush sits on the cheekbone above where contour was applied in the hollow. They should not overlap significantly — contour creates depth below the bone, blush adds color on top of the bone.

Step 6 — Highlighter last: A small amount of highlight at the peak of the cheekbone, above the blush, completes the three-part sculpting sequence and creates the maximum dimensional effect.

The Most Common Contouring Questions

Does contouring work for all face shapes?
Yes, but the goals and placements differ by face shape. The section above covers the primary face shapes. The key principle for any face shape: identify which features you want to enhance or minimize, apply shadow where you want recession, and apply light where you want prominence.

Should contour be warm or cool?
Contour should be cool to neutral — cooler than your natural skin tone. This is what makes it read as shadow rather than warmth. Bronzer is warm; contour is not. The most common mistake in shade selection is choosing a contour shade that’s too warm, which creates warmth in the wrong places rather than shadow. When in doubt, err slightly cool — a slightly cool contour blends in and reads as natural; a slightly warm “contour” just looks like dirty bronzer placement.

Can I contour without foundation?
Yes. A light cream or liquid contour applied directly to bare moisturized skin and blended seamlessly can define the face without any base makeup. Set with a translucent powder if needed. This works particularly well for minimal-makeup looks where the goal is subtle definition rather than full coverage — the contour integrates directly with the skin and looks genuinely natural.

How is contouring different from bronzing?
Purpose: contour defines structure, bronzer adds warmth. Finish: contour must be matte, bronzer can be shimmer or satin. Placement: contour goes in hollows and recesses, bronzer goes where sun hits. Both can be used together — bronzer first across the high points, contour second in the hollows — for a dimensional, sun-kissed and sculpted result simultaneously.

How do I know if I’ve applied too much?
The tell-tale signs of over-contouring: visible stripes of dark product that don’t blend into the surrounding skin, an overall gray or muddy cast to the face, and definition that reads as theatrical rather than structural. Step back from the mirror. Look at your face at the distance others see you. If the contour is visible as product rather than as dimension, it’s too much. Blend more, or set a clean brush with translucent powder and lightly diffuse the edges.

The Complete Sculpting Sequence — All Three Products Together

The full cheek sculpting sequence — contour, blush and highlight used together — is worth understanding as a system rather than as three separate steps:

Contour: Applied in the hollow beneath the cheekbone, sweeping toward the ear. This creates depth below the bone.

Blush: Applied on the cheekbone itself, starting at the high point and sweeping toward the temple. This adds color and life to the most prominent part of the cheek.

Highlight: Applied at the absolute peak of the cheekbone, just above the blush. This creates a focal point of light that makes the cheekbone appear to project forward.

The three zones should be distinct but graduating into each other — a shadow below, color through the middle, light at the top. This sequence, applied with a light hand and thorough blending, produces the most three-dimensional, naturally sculpted cheek structure possible from makeup alone.
